Product Main Parameters
Parameter | Value |
---|---|
Laser Power | 100W-150W |
Engraving Speed | 0-500 mm/min |
Cutting Speed | 0-100 mm/min |
Positioning Accuracy | <0.05mm |
Power Supply | AC220 ±10% 50Hz |
Operating Temperature | 0º-45º |
Cooling Mode | Water-cooling |
Laser Heads | 2 |
Common Product Specifications
Specification | Description |
---|---|
Material Compatibility | Fabric, leather, cardboard, acrylic, wood, PVC, resin board |
Platform Size | 650mm*750mm*2 |
Machine Power | <2550W |
